It is not necessarily a question of Mongoloid influence. External eyefolds or hooded eyes opposed to actual internal epicanthic folds are associated with more deep set eyes common in West Eurasians. East Asians typically have more flat faces and weaker brow ridges. You have fairly pronounced brow ridges and little or no traces of internal eye fold. If anything you are closer to external eye fold.
